Q: Is 6,230,925 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 6,230,925 is a composite number.

Why is 6,230,925 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 6,230,925 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 9 15 17 25 27 45 51 75 81 85 135 153 181 225 255 405 425 459 543 675 765 905 1,275 1,377 1,629 2,025 2,295 2,715 3,077 3,825 4,525 4,887 6,885 8,145 9,231 11,475 13,575 14,661 15,385 24,435 27,693 34,425 40,725 46,155 73,305 76,925 83,079 122,175 138,465 230,775 249,237 366,525 415,395 692,325 1,246,185 2,076,975 and 6,230,925, with no remainder.

Since 6,230,925 cannot be divided by just 1 and 6,230,925, it is a composite number.
